Output e6fd37aa65d0c3c203df7eb02b07cf4606881866ccdc4687fa6253e8a969c652:1

value
587852166
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770f392f5fe17a2ab81b3faa2a324ef8c656b0a8 OP_EQUAL
address
3CYYa7MyLFMvCgPuPQn1tGUnfMFP7Usw6K
transaction
e6fd37aa65d0c3c203df7eb02b07cf4606881866ccdc4687fa6253e8a969c652